If you want an IP address changer, you will first need to get yourself multiple IPs. There are some websites selling software that claim to be able to change your IP address, but if you don't already have multiple IPs you can use, these programs don't work. You might already have a bunch of IPs you can use if you have a DSL connection, if not your best bet is an elite proxy server.
Depending on where you live and the type of internet connection you have, you might already have multiple IPs you can use and be able to change your IP easily. If you have a dynamic DSL connection, you can change your IP by reconnecting or redialing to the internet. This doesn't always work as some ISPs give their customers fixed IPs that don't change. Also, if your IP is banned and you are trying to change your IP to get around some kind of website ban, this trick typically won't work as many websites ban entire IPs ranges.
If you have a fixed internet connection or your IP range has been banned, the next solution is to get yourself a proxy server, or more specifically an elite proxy. Elite proxies will give you access to IPs outside of your ISP range and this will allow you to bypass the ban. Changing IPs on an elite proxy can be easily done using free software or through your web browser.
There is no need to pay for an IP address changes if your have a DSL connection, just redial and you have a new IP. If this doesn't work, consider getting an elite proxy to be able to change to a new IP address easily.
